CourseDetails

โ€ข Advanced Flight Control Algorithms: This unit will cover advanced flight control algorithms used in electric flight software for autonomy, including PID controllers, model predictive control, and adaptive control.

โ€ข Sensor Integration for Autonomous Flight: This unit will explore the integration of various sensors, such as GPS, LIDAR, and vision sensors, into electric flight software for autonomy.

โ€ข Electric Propulsion Systems: This unit will delve into the design and optimization of electric propulsion systems used in autonomous electric flights, including motor selection, battery management, and power electronics.

โ€ข Autonomous Navigation and Path Planning: This unit will cover advanced techniques for autonomous navigation and path planning, including trajectory generation, obstacle avoidance, and decision-making algorithms.

โ€ข Machine Learning and AI for Autonomous Flight: This unit will explore the use of machine learning and artificial intelligence techniques in electric flight software for autonomy, including deep learning, neural networks, and reinforcement learning.

โ€ข Real-Time Systems and Embedded Programming: This unit will cover the fundamentals of real-time systems and embedded programming, including operating systems, memory management, and inter-process communication.

โ€ข Safety and Security in Autonomous Flight: This unit will explore the safety and security considerations in electric flight software for autonomy, including redundancy, fault tolerance, and cybersecurity.

โ€ข Regulations and Standards for Autonomous Flight: This unit will cover the regulations and standards governing autonomous electric flights, including FAA and EASA regulations, DO-178C certification, and other relevant standards.
